PMG
https://forum.pmg.org.ru/

C4
https://forum.pmg.org.ru/viewtopic.php?f=5&t=392
Страница 1 из 2

Автор:  ypp [ 04 апр 2006 12:30 ]
Заголовок сообщения:  C4

Около месяца назад случайно (с помощью http://www.gamedev.net) попал на сайт одного движка - C4 Engine: http://www.terathon.com/c4engine/index.php Казалось бы не новость, но у него есть несколько положительных моментов:
1) В команду разработчиков входит знаменитый Eric Lengyel, автор многих хороших книг по gamedev.
2) Посмотрел дему. Некоторые еффекты реализованы просто супер. Особенно динамическое освещение (включая тени) и paralax mapping. :rock:
3) Лицензирование движка стоит $100, после чего получаешь полный исходный код, который потом можно изменять. Плюс доступ ко всем последующим обновлениям и никакой дополнительной платы за випуск игр на этом движке (даже комерческих). В общем лицензия запрещает только перепродавать движок.
4) В наличии редакторы уровней, скриптов.
...много всего хорошего.

Ваше мнение? Стоит ли все это $100?

Автор:  MagicWolf [ 17 апр 2006 09:23 ]
Заголовок сообщения: 

Слышал об этом движке, по моему он раньше просто был GPL, если конечно мне память не изменяет. Вопрос в том, что тебе надо: исходники, или реальный движок? Может проще присоедениться к разработчикам?

Автор:  ypp [ 17 апр 2006 12:18 ]
Заголовок сообщения: 

Присоединится? Скорее всего не возьмут. Не тяну я еще на такой уровень. А движок хотелось по 2 причинам:
1) Говорят там очень хорошая архитектура. (Хотя это можно исследовать по документации и форуму на сайте).
2) Главний (и скорее всего единственный) программист в команде является спецом по освещению и теням (даже читает лекции на GDC на эту тему). Убединтся в этом можно по демкам. Хотелось бы посмотреть на код, как оно там все работает.

Был бы там еще HDR lighting...

Автор:  MagicWolf [ 17 апр 2006 16:36 ]
Заголовок сообщения: 

2 - одно дело лекции, другое дело движок, скорее всего он вряд ли будет все, что он знает реализовывать в движке.

Автор:  ypp [ 18 апр 2006 13:13 ]
Заголовок сообщения: 

А почему бы и нет? Это ведь коммерческий движок. Чем лучше он справляется со своими задачами, тем больше потенциальных клиентов он может привлечь.

Автор:  MagicWolf [ 19 апр 2006 09:36 ]
Заголовок сообщения: 

Может тогда купить в складчину?
Вот я тут нашед интересную игру: http://www.glest.org/ - Glest, A free 3d RTS (real time strategy) project. Очень понравилось!

Автор:  ypp [ 18 июл 2006 18:20 ]
Заголовок сообщения: 

В принципе я за. Хотя тут много нюансов и нужно будет вибрать только доверенных. (Не думаю, что будет круто, если исходники пойдут гулять по всему рунету.)

Автор:  MagicWolf [ 19 июл 2006 12:03 ]
Заголовок сообщения: 

Ну вот, два человека есть, это $50, надо предложить еще кому-то ...

Автор:  ypp [ 20 июл 2006 13:18 ]
Заголовок сообщения: 

Будем ждать, может кто-то еще захочет.

Автор:  Tiger [ 20 июл 2006 15:27 ]
Заголовок сообщения: 

Цитата:
Будем ждать, может кто-то еще захочет.


Зачем вам покупать этот движок. Через год уменя будет полноценный трёхмерный движок написанный на C++ с поддержкой DirectX 9.0.

Я его вам беслатно подарю. =)

Автор:  NetLib [ 20 июл 2006 19:53 ]
Заголовок сообщения: 

Почитайте внимательно лицензионное соглашение:

A separate license must be purchased for each individual who is to have access to the C4 Engine.

100 баксов с каждого человека, который получает доступ к исходным кодам. Так что в складчину купить не получится.

Автор:  MagicWolf [ 21 июл 2006 08:06 ]
Заголовок сообщения: 

Я думаю всем не обязательно иметь доступ к исходным кодам. Скачать их может и один человек. А править через C4 вроде как необходимости нет.

Автор:  ypp [ 27 июл 2006 13:44 ]
Заголовок сообщения: 

Fox писал(а):
Цитата:
Будем ждать, может кто-то еще захочет.


Зачем вам покупать этот движок. Через год уменя будет полноценный трёхмерный движок написанный на C++ с поддержкой DirectX 9.0.

Я его вам беслатно подарю. =)


"Спасыбо, я пэшком постою" (с) :)

Автор:  Tiger [ 28 июл 2006 16:46 ]
Заголовок сообщения: 

Цитата:
"Спасыбо, я пэшком постою" (с) :)


А зачем? Кстати есть хороший движок Ogre3d, да к тому же бесплатно.
Вот некоторые особенности:
Простой, понятный, независящий от используемого 3D API
(DirectX/OpenGL), объектно-ориентированный интерфейс, который снижает затраты вашего времени при разработке.
Поддержка Direct3D и OpenGL. Поддержка Windows, Linux и Mac. Поддержка компиляторов Visual
C++ 6 (необходим STLport), Visual C++.Net 2002 (необходим STLport) и Visual C++.Net 2003 в среде Windows. Мощный язык для объявления материалов, который позволяет выносить определения материлов в отдельные файлы. Это позволяет сократить время разработки, поскольку вам не нужно каждый раз перекомпилировать программу,
когда вы что-то изменяете в материале. Поддержка вершинных и фрагметный программ (шейдеров). Ogre поддерживает как низкоуровневый программы, написанные на ассемблере,
так и программы, написанные на языках высокого уровня (Cg и DirectX9 HLSL). Загрузка текстур из файлов PNG, JPEG, TGA, BMP и DDS, включая такие необычные форматы как одномерные текстуры, объемные текстуры, cubemaps и сжатые текстуры (DXT/S3TC).

Если заинтересовались вот сылка:
http://www.ogre3d.org.ru

Автор:  MagicWolf [ 31 июл 2006 11:47 ]
Заголовок сообщения: 

Спасибо, знаем. действительно движок хороший и интересный и в плане изучения и просто для работы. Таких движков несколько. Как раз тут обсуждается вопрос купить движок за $100 в складчину. Не желаешь поучавствовать?

Страница 1 из 2 Часовой пояс: UTC + 3 часа [ Летнее время ]
Powered by phpBB © 2000, 2002, 2005, 2007 phpBB Group
http://www.phpbb.com/